Location

The 5 Elements Hotel Chinatown Kuala Lumpur sits centrally in the bustling area of Petaling Street, surrounded by the rich heritage of Kuala Lumpur's Chinatown. Guests can explore the lively Petaling Street Night Market, known for local cuisine and vibrant night ambiance. This location allows easy access to contemporary creative projects and cultural attractions throughout the area.

Rooms

The hotel offers a selection of 15 different room types, including standard twin bed rooms and luxurious suites. Each room is crafted with Feng Shui principles, providing a harmonious and comfortable space for all guests. Room sizes range from 20 m² to 54 m², accommodating individual needs and preferences.

Central Market
Central Market
11 minutes walking
A cultural haven offering local handicrafts, artworks, and food stalls. It's a perfect spot for souvenirs and experiencing local arts.
Sri Maha Mariamman Temple
Sri Maha Mariamman Temple
8 minutes walking
The oldest Hindu temple in Kuala Lumpur, famous for its stunning architecture. Observe the vibrant rituals and colorful sculptures.
Petaling Street
Petaling Street
8 minutes walking
A bustling market known for its affordable street food and goods. A must-visit to taste local favorites and shop for unique items.
Merdeka Stadium
Merdeka Stadium
8 minutes walking
A historic stadium hosting various events. Learn about Malaysia's history and enjoy the vibrant sports culture surrounding the venue.
KL Forest Eco Park
KL Forest Eco Park
11 minutes walking
A serene green retreat in the city ideal for nature walks and canopy tours. Great for outdoor lovers seeking calm amidst the urban.

Property information and rules
Check-in
from 15:00-23:59
Check-out
until 12 pm
Guest Parking
Public parking is possible on site at MYR 10 per day.
Internet
Wireless internet is available in the hotel rooms for free.
Breakfast
The hotel offers a full breakfast at the price of MYR 15 per person per day. 
Children & extra beds
Maximum capacity of extra beds in a room is 1. 
Pets
Pets are not allowed.

Questions of the users
About The 5 Elements Hotel Chinatown Kuala Lumpur
Is there parking available at the hotel, and how is the space managed?
5 November 2024
Yes, parking is provided at the hotel basement. Please note that it's on a first come, first serve basis, and registered guests enjoy a discounted flat rate of MYR 5.00 per car per room per entry.
What types of connecting rooms are offered for a stay?
12 December 2024
Yes, connecting rooms are available, which include 1 deluxe queen room and 1 superior room, accommodating up to 4 guests.
Is it possible to check in early in the morning, even if I arrive at an odd hour?
22 February 2025
Early check-in is subject to availability and incurs a fee of MYR 70.
Does the hotel provide a shuttle service to the airport?
15 March 2025
Unfortunately, there is no shuttle bus service to the airport. The closest option for a shuttle is available at KL Sentral.
Can I store my luggage at the hotel if I have two stays planned?
10 January 2025
Yes, guests are welcome to store their luggage at the hotel during their travels.
Are hairdryers available in the hotel for guest use?
8 April 2025
Yes, hairdryers can be provided upon request.
Is breakfast included with the stay at this hotel?
30 May 2025
Breakfast is not included in the standard room rate; however, guests can add breakfast for MYR 12 per person.
Is WiFi service available in the guest rooms?
18 June 2025
Yes, complimentary WiFi is available in all hotel rooms.
Can I request an iron for my room during my stay?
19 July 2024
Ironing facilities are available upon request, and assistance can be requested from the Front Desk.
Are children allowed to stay at this hotel, and is there an additional charge for them?
4 August 2025
Children are welcome to stay with their parents, and there are no additional fees for children sharing a room with two adults.
